Phase 1 Study of the Pharmacokinetics of Amoxicillin in Pregnancy

The study design is a prospective phase I pharmacokinetic study focused on dosing of 500 mg oral amoxicillin administration in pregnant women in the 2nd and 3rd trimester.

VAC-SIP-YF (Vaccination- Safety & Immunogenicity During Pregnancy- Yellow Fever)

The aim of this study is to compare the immunogenicity induced by yellow fever vaccination administered during pregnancy with that induced by vaccination outside pregnancy, and to assess the maternal and fetal tolerance of this vaccination.

Local vs Systemic Methotrexate in Management of Uterine Ectopic Pregnancy

This study aims to compare local and systemic methotrexate in the management of uterine ectopic pregnancy regarding the duration of beta human chorionic gonadotropin (hCG) clearance and need for further management options.
